Football Scores & Fixtures
UEFA Champions League
Last 16
- Chelsea 2 , Lille 0 at Full time , Chelsea win 4 - 1 on aggregateChelseaLilleFull time
- Villarreal 1 , Juventus 1 at Full time , Villarreal win 4 - 1 on aggregateVillarrealJuventusFull time
Championship
- Bristol City 1 , Coventry City 2 at Full timeBristol CityCoventry CityFull time
- Hull City 0 , Barnsley 2 at Full timeHull CityBarnsleyFull time
- Middlesbrough 2 , West Bromwich Albion 1 at Full timeMiddlesbroughWest Bromwich AlbionFull time
- Preston North End 0 , Nottingham Forest 0 at Full timePreston North EndNottingham ForestFull time
- Reading 2 , Birmingham City 1 at Full timeReadingBirmingham CityFull time
League One
- Cambridge United 2 , Plymouth Argyle 0 at Full timeCambridge UnitedPlymouth ArgyleFull time
- Charlton Athletic 0 , Milton Keynes Dons 2 at Full timeCharlton AthleticMilton Keynes DonsFull time
- Crewe Alexandra 0 , Oxford United 1 at Full timeCrewe AlexandraOxford UnitedFull time
- Doncaster Rovers 2 , Accrington Stanley 0 at Full timeDoncaster RoversAccrington StanleyFull time
- Gillingham 0 , AFC Wimbledon 0 at Full timeGillinghamAFC WimbledonFull time
- Ipswich Town 0 , Cheltenham Town 0 at Full timeIpswich TownCheltenham TownFull time
- Rotherham United 2 , Morecambe 0 at Full timeRotherham UnitedMorecambeFull time
- Shrewsbury Town 1 , Portsmouth 2 at Full timeShrewsbury TownPortsmouthFull time
- Sunderland 1 , Burton Albion 1 at Full timeSunderlandBurton AlbionFull time
- Wycombe Wanderers 1 , Wigan Athletic 3 at Full timeWycombe WanderersWigan AthleticFull time
- Bolton Wanderers 3 , Lincoln City 1 at Full timeBolton WanderersLincoln CityFull time
League Two
- Bradford City 1 , Harrogate Town 3 at Full timeBradford CityHarrogate TownFull time
- Colchester United 1 , Hartlepool United 2 at Full timeColchester UnitedHartlepool UnitedFull time
- Leyton Orient 0 , Bristol Rovers 2 at Full timeLeyton OrientBristol RoversFull time
- Rochdale 1 , Port Vale 1 at Full timeRochdalePort ValeFull time
- Scunthorpe United 0 , Northampton Town 0 at Full timeScunthorpe UnitedNorthampton TownFull time
- Swindon Town 5 , Walsall 0 at Full timeSwindon TownWalsallFull time
National League
- Aldershot Town 0 , Dover Athletic 0 at Full timeAldershot TownDover AthleticFull time
- Barnet 0 , King's Lynn Town 0 at Full timeBarnetKing's Lynn TownFull time
- Chesterfield 0 , Wrexham 2 at Full timeChesterfieldWrexhamFull time
- Dagenham & Redbridge 1 , Woking 1 at Full timeDagenham & RedbridgeWokingFull time
- Eastleigh 1 , Southend United 1 at Full timeEastleighSouthend UnitedFull time
- Maidenhead United 1 , Yeovil Town 1 at Full timeMaidenhead UnitedYeovil TownFull time
- Notts County 1 , Halifax Town 1 at Full timeNotts CountyHalifax TownFull time
- Solihull Moors 2 , Wealdstone 1 at Full timeSolihull MoorsWealdstoneFull time
- Torquay United 0 , Boreham Wood 0 at Full timeTorquay UnitedBoreham WoodFull time
- Weymouth 2 , Bromley 2 at Full timeWeymouthBromleyFull time
Scottish Championship
- Partick Thistle 0 , Greenock Morton 1 at Full timePartick ThistleGreenock MortonFull time
Scottish League One
- Falkirk 1 , Peterhead 1 at Full timeFalkirkPeterheadFull time
Scottish League Two
- Kelty Hearts 1 , Cowdenbeath 0 at Full timeKelty HeartsCowdenbeathFull time
Internationals Women
Friendlies 1
- Chile 2 , Ecuador 1 at Full timeChileEcuadorFull time
Friendlies 3
- Morocco 4 , Moldova 0 at Full timeMoroccoMoldovaFull time
- Tahiti 0 , Andorra 0 at Full timeTahitiAndorraFull time
- Paraguay 2 , Uruguay 0 at Full timeParaguayUruguayFull time
National League N / S
North
- Chester 0 , Spennymoor Town 2 at Full timeChesterSpennymoor TownFull time
- Curzon Ashton 3 , Hereford 0 at Full timeCurzon AshtonHerefordFull time
- Fylde 1 , Darlington 2 at Full timeFyldeDarlingtonFull time
- Gateshead 3 , Farsley Celtic 1 at Full timeGatesheadFarsley CelticFull time
- Gloucester City 0 , Alfreton Town 0 at Full timeGloucester CityAlfreton TownFull time
- Kettering Town 2 , AFC Telford United 2 at Full timeKettering TownAFC Telford UnitedFull time
- Kidderminster Harriers 3 , Boston United 1 at Full timeKidderminster HarriersBoston UnitedFull time
- Southport 2 , Blyth Spartans 3 at Full timeSouthportBlyth SpartansFull time
South
- Hemel Hempstead Town 0 , St Albans City 2 at Full timeHemel Hempstead TownSt Albans CityFull time
- Hungerford Town 2 , Dartford 1 at Full timeHungerford TownDartfordFull time
Pinatar Cup Women
3rd Place Final
- Wales 0 , Republic of Ireland 1 at Full timeWalesRepublic of IrelandFull time
5th Place Final
- Scotland 0 , Hungary 0 at Full time , Scotland win 3 - 1 on penaltiesScotlandHungaryFull timeScotland win 3 - 1 on penalties
7th Place Final
- Slovakia 2 , Poland 0 at Full timeSlovakiaPolandFull time
Final
- Belgium 0 , Football Union of Russia 0 at Full time , Belgium win 7 - 6 on penaltiesBelgiumFootball Union of RussiaFull timeBelgium win 7 - 6 on penalties
Irish Premiership
- Cliftonville 1 , Warrenpoint Town 0 at Full timeCliftonvilleWarrenpoint TownFull time
CONMEBOL Libertadores
2nd Round
- Everton 3 , Monagas 0 at Full time , Everton win 3 - 1 on aggregateEvertonMonagasFull time
Australian A-League Men
- Melbourne City 3 , Central Coast Mariners 2 at Full timeMelbourne CityCentral Coast MarinersFull time
Czech First League
- Pardubice 0 , Slovácko 0 at Full timePardubiceSlováckoFull time
Indian Super League
- Mumbai City 1 , East Bengal 0 at Full timeMumbai CityEast BengalFull time
Saudi League
- Al Fateh 4 , Al Faisaly 1 at Full timeAl FatehAl FaisalyFull time
South Africa PSL
- AmaZulu 0 , TS Galaxy 0 at Full timeAmaZuluTS GalaxyFull time
Turkish Super Lig
- İstanbul Başakşehir 2 , Konyaspor 1 at Full timeİstanbul BaşakşehirKonyasporFull time
All times are UK and subject to change. BBC is not responsible for any changes.